.. _object_Gather: :index:`Gather` --------------- Description *********** The Gather object is a :ref:`PropertyModifier ` object which gathers references to objects and stores them in a target list. The behaviour of the gather operation is very flexible and can be customized through :ref:`recursive ` and combinations of filters such as :ref:`typeFilter `, :ref:`expressionFilter ` and :ref:`nameFilter `. Like other objects, :ref:`Gather ` monitors the :ref:`source ` object and all of its subobjects for property changes and updates the target automatically. The expression is evaluated for each object and needs to evaluate to ``true`` in order to include an object in the target list. The respective object is provided in the ``item`` variable. This allows gathering only objects whose properties match certain criteria, e.g. a value above a threshold. When set the target list contains only objects which either are exactly of the specified object type or inherit from it. This allows gathering e.g. only :ref:`Measurement ` objects from a list or tree of :ref:`DataObject ` objects. :**› Type**: :**› Signal**: typeFilterChanged() :**› Attributes**: Writable Signals ******* .. _signal_Gather_errorOccurred: .. index:: single: errorOccurred errorOccurred() +++++++++++++++ This signal is emitted whenever an error has occurred, regardless of whether the :ref:`error ` property has changed or not. In contrast to the change notification signal of the :ref:`error ` property this signal is also emitted several times if a certain error occurs several times in succession.
